Are these the "near miss forms"?
If so, we've had them for a couple of years in our RDC. The Managers primarily use them as a means to report accidents, where you don't suffer an injury (yes, they consider it a near miss! :shock: :arrrghhh ). But recently, we've been encouraged to report ACTUAL near misses (where you narrowly avoid an accident).

They want a paper trail, so things don't get "swept under the carpet". Only time will tell, what difference this makes.

Have they started using the "why, why, why" forms for accidents?
They recently introduced them for us. They CLAIM that they are to improve accident investigations. But considering the layout of the form it appears to be a means to divert the blame from RM.
